Latest Patents

Peter Munro holds a patent for a groundbreaking invention titled "Time-domain interleaving of imaging and treatment X-rays in a radiation therapy system." This patent addresses the challenge of preventing scatter from treatment X-rays, which can degrade the quality of X-ray images used in image-guided radiation therapy (IGRT). By interleaving imaging and treatment X-rays, Munro's invention ensures that imaging X-rays are delivered during specific intervals, while treatment X-rays are carefully timed to avoid interference. This innovative method enhances the accuracy of volumetric image data generation for targeted treatment.
